Here’s a recipe for Red Velvet Marble Cupcakes β a beautiful and delicious twist on the classic cupcake that combines rich red velvet with swirls of vanilla or chocolate for a marbled effect.
π Red Velvet Marble Cupcakes
π Prep Time: 20 minutes
π½οΈ Makes: 12 cupcakes
π₯ Bake Time: 18β22 minutes
π§ Ingredients:
For the Red Velvet Batter:
-
1 cup all-purpose flour
-
1 tbsp unsweetened cocoa powder
-
1/2 tsp baking soda
-
1/4 tsp salt
-
1/2 cup buttermilk (room temperature)
-
1/2 tsp white vinegar
-
1/2 tsp vanilla extract
-
1/2 tbsp red food coloring (gel or liquid)
-
1/2 cup unsalted butter (room temperature)
-
3/4 cup granulated sugar
-
1 large egg
For the Vanilla Swirl Batter:
-
1/2 cup all-purpose flour
-
1/4 tsp baking powder
-
Pinch of salt
-
1/4 cup milk (room temperature)
-
1/2 tsp vanilla extract
-
1/4 cup unsalted butter (room temperature)
-
1/3 cup granulated sugar
-
1 large egg white
π§ Instructions:
1. Preheat & Prepare
-
Preheat oven to 350Β°F (175Β°C).
-
Line a 12-cup muffin pan with cupcake liners.
2. Make the Red Velvet Batter
-
In a bowl, sift together flour, cocoa powder, baking soda, and salt.
-
In a small cup, mix buttermilk, vinegar, vanilla, and red food coloring.
-
In a mixing bowl, beat the butter and sugar until light and fluffy (2β3 minutes).
-
Add the egg and beat until incorporated.
-
Alternate adding dry ingredients and the buttermilk mixture to the butter mixture. Mix just until combined.
3. Make the Vanilla Batter
-
In a bowl, whisk together flour, baking powder, and salt.
-
In a separate bowl, beat butter and sugar until creamy.
-
Add the egg white and vanilla, and beat until smooth.
-
Add dry ingredients alternately with milk until just combined.
4. Assemble the Marble Cupcakes
-
Spoon about a tablespoon of red velvet batter into each cupcake liner.
-
Add a smaller dollop (about 1/2 tbsp) of vanilla batter on top.
-
Continue layering until liners are 2/3 full.
-
Use a toothpick or skewer to gently swirl the two batters together (donβt over-mix!).
5. Bake
-
Bake for 18β22 minutes or until a toothpick comes out clean.
-
Cool in pan for 5 minutes, then transfer to a wire rack.
